Primality and Factorization

218186 is a composite number, meaning it has divisors other than 1 and itself. Specifically, 218186 has 8 divisors: 1, 2, 127, 254, 859, 1718, 109093, 218186. The sum of its proper divisors (all divisors except 218186 itself) is 112054, which makes 218186 a deficient number, since 112054 < 218186. Most integers are deficient — the sum of their proper divisors falls short of the number itself.

The prime factorization of 218186 is 2 × 127 × 859. Prime factorization is essential for computing the greatest common divisor (GCD) and least common multiple (LCM), simplifying fractions, and solving problems in modular arithmetic. The nearest primes to 218186 are 218171 and 218191.

Digit Properties

The digits of 218186 sum to 26, and its digital root (the single-digit value obtained by repeatedly summing digits) is 8. The number 218186 has 6 digits in its decimal representation. Digit sums are fundamental to divisibility tests: a number is divisible by 3 if and only if its digit sum is divisible by 3, and the same holds for divisibility by 9. The digital root, also known as the repeated digital sum, has applications in casting out nines — a centuries-old technique for verifying arithmetic calculations.

Collatz Conjecture

The Collatz conjecture (also known as the 3n + 1 problem) is one of the most famous unsolved problems in mathematics. Starting from 218186 and repeatedly applying the rule — divide by 2 if even, multiply by 3 and add 1 if odd — the sequence reaches 1 in 41 steps. Despite its simplicity, no one has been able to prove that this process always terminates for every starting number, and the conjecture remains open since it was first proposed by Lothar Collatz in 1937.

Goldbach’s Conjecture

According to Goldbach’s conjecture, every even integer greater than 2 can be expressed as the sum of two prime numbers. For 218186, one such partition is 37 + 218149 = 218186. This conjecture, proposed in 1742 by Christian Goldbach in a letter to Leonhard Euler, has been verified computationally for all even numbers up to at least 4 × 1018, but a general proof remains elusive.
